Travis Kelce’s Jaw-Droppingly Luxe Birthday Gift to Patrick Mahomes Revealed

Patrick Mahomes' 29th birthday is one he'll never fore-get.
After all, his best friend and Kansas City Chiefs teammate Travis Kelce surprised him with quite the extravagent gift.
"Travis got me a Louis Vuitton golf bag," Patrick, who enjoys hitting the greens in his spare time, shared on the Sept. 17 episode of Audacy's The Drive podcast, "so that is gonna be sweet."
However, the quarterback joked that he's not sure how practical the luxurious present—which ranges from $22,600 to $31,500 in price—will be if he's ever stuck in the sand traps.
“I don’t know how much I can use that on the golf course," Patrick quipped, "but it will be nice to have."
The NFL star was fêted at a private party on Sept. 15 following the Chiefs' 26-25 victory against the Cincinnati Bengals. Not only was Travis and their teammates on hand to ring in Patrick's special milestone, but the tight end's girlfriend Taylor Swift was also in attendance to celebrate.
As seen in social media images, the "Karma" singer took pictures with Chiefs defensive tackle Chris Jones’ wife Sheawna Weathersby and wide receiver Mecole Hardman’s fiancée Chariah Gordon inside a photobooth at the bash.
“Happy Birthday Patrick," the caption of the photo strip read. "Twenty Nine, Straight Outta ’95."
Patrick's wife Brittany Mahomes—with whom he shares kids Sterling Skye, 3, Patrick "Bronze" Lavon, 21 months, and a third baby on the way—also shared footage from the festivities, which included a massive cookie cake, a giant balloon display in the Chiefs' colors and lots of throwback photos of the three-time Super Bowl champ as a child.
"Happy Birthday to one of the greatest humans ever, my husband, best friend and the best daddy ever!" Brittany—who celebrated her own 29th birthday last month—wrote on Instagram. "We are so grateful you are ours!"
She added, "We Love Youuuuuu."
